About Surge Energy

Surge Energy Inc is engaged in the exploration, development, and production of oil and gas from properties in western Canada. The company generates its revenue from the sale of petroleum and natural gas products such as Oil, Natural gas liquids and Natural gas, of which a majority of the revenue is derived from the sale of oil.

Surge Energy Financials

Surge Energy reported last 12-month revenue of $439M and EBITDA of $241M.

In the same LTM period, Surge Energy generated $322M in gross profit, $241M in EBITDA, and $47M in net income.

Revenue (LTM)


Surge Energy P&L

In the most recent fiscal year, Surge Energy reported revenue of $424M and EBITDA of $216M.

Surge Energy is profitable as of last fiscal year, with gross margin of 51%, EBITDA margin of 51%, and net margin of 7%.

Latest Acquisitions by Surge Energy

Firesky Energy
Longview Oil Corp
Description
Firesky Energy is a Calgary-based junior oil and gas producer with extensive acreage in the Williston Basin of Saskatchewan and Manitoba. The company operates over 100,000 net acres targeting light oil in the Bakken and Three Forks formations. It employs horizontal drilling and multi-stage fracturing techniques to develop low-risk resource plays, maintaining production from 15 gross wells across southeastern Saskatchewan.
Longview Oil Corp is a Calgary-based oil and gas exploration and production company with assets in West Central Alberta, Southeast Saskatchewan, and the Lloydminster region. The firm holds producing wells and undeveloped acreage focused on conventional light oil and natural gas reserves, employing horizontal drilling techniques to enhance recovery rates in mature fields.
